## Sample Shipments — Partner Lab Transfers

All outbound samples to Calyx Analytica must be double-bagged, logged in the transfer ledger, and stored in the secure cage until collection. Verify the courier's manifest matches the ledger line by line before release; discrepancies halt the shipment. At the point of hand-over, apply the confidential instruction below.

dispatch memo: the sorius tamius courier leaves the praeth ledger at gate 4873 under passcode 928014

## 3.8.0 — spoolerd (Printhollow stack)

Renamed setting: SPOOL_QUEUE_PASS is now SPOOL_BROKER_SECRET to match the other broker-facing services. Old name is read as a fallback until 3.9, with a deprecation warning in logs. On-call: update the env file during your next maintenance window; no restart ordering concerns. Set the renamed variable on the line immediately below.

vault entry, fadup-tagag: RELAY_SECRET8=2fd92179

Subject: Schema registry cut-over complete

Hi all,

The cut-over from inline event schemas to the Quillhaven registry finished last night. All producers on the Drossel pipeline now fetch schemas at publish time, and consumers validate against registry versions rather than bundled copies. Backfill of historical schema versions is done through v14. Two producers needed retry-policy tweaks; both are stable now. For review purposes, the consumers were restarted with the following settings.

service settings:
oliath:
  log_level: debug
  metrics_host: metrics.oliath.zemvarsys.internal
  pool_size: 8

First-day checklist — hardware lab access (Norbeck Technologies, Wexley site). Before your new starter's first lab session, confirm their safety briefing is booked and that the lab manager has approved their access request; neither step can be skipped. Walk them to the Level 2 lab entrance, point out the emergency stops and the visitor sign-in sheet, and remind them that tools stay inside the lab. Until their badge is activated, they'll enter using the code below.

staff pass of hawep-tahaf = bdg-I-97